Our annual Healthy Week started with an Opening Ceremony, led by PE Subject Lead Miss Bennett and the Sports Crew (pupils in Years 5 and 6).
This reminded pupils of the range of activities they would be experiencing and the fundamental values required for working and playing as part of a team and developing new skills.
Healthy Week also taught pupils how to look after their bodies and how to adopt a healthier lifestyle.
Pupils and staff would like to thank all parents and visitors who came into school to share their expertise and lead activities including:-
Athletics (Mr Bremner and Mr Cornwell)
Clubbercise (Mr Cornwell)
Tang Soo Do (Mr and Mrs Allen of Chatteris Tang Soo Do Club)
Jiu-Jitsu (Mr and Mrs Oldale)
Zumba (Mrs Shepherd)
Football (Mr Clifford of Manea United Football Club)
Cycling (Mr Waters of Chatteris Cycling Club)

Other PE activities continued, as normal, in school this week including Molly Dancing (Year 5), Swimming (Years 5 and 6) and a Multi-Skills session (Reception). Cross-Country sessions also took place.
We all enjoyed the opportunities to try new activities! Thank you to Miss Bennett for organizing this event.
